Output 58edaaae5c73e872d661025e4f7f49cc8294bd6886e1fdfd106f4e16f18607c9:1

value
2929829
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8f9ab9588f3b80f0fd82de595d367fef5224f55f OP_EQUAL
address
MLzUDGsWHir1fZ4Jw88NqNDXvHGdgDrBf8
transaction
58edaaae5c73e872d661025e4f7f49cc8294bd6886e1fdfd106f4e16f18607c9
spent
true